### Action item: fix the Crumbline order-cutoff rule

So, the cutoff logic strikes again — orders placed at 17:59 for next-morning pickup slipped through because the cutoff compared against server UTC instead of bakery-local time. The Ovenworks team patched the timezone handling, but we also agreed to make the cutoff margins configurable instead of hardcoded, since Saturday prep runs longer. The values we settled on at the retro are below.

limits module of fahif-yajop:
BUDGETS = {
    "oliok": 606,
    "zorvan": 443,
}

Subject: DR drill next Thursday — broker upgrade edition

Hi plugin folks, heads up: next Thursday we're running a disaster-recovery drill while upgrading the Copperbeam message broker to v9. Your plugins should handle a few minutes of redelivery and out-of-order messages — if yours can't, now's the time to fix it. The staging broker will flip over first so you can test. To reconnect to the drill environment after failover, use the passphrase below.

strongbox words: druath-quenael

# StageGrid Seat-Map Renderer — Environments

StageGrid renders seat maps for the Ormsby Playhouse booking flow across three environments: dev, staging, and production. Each environment has its own tile cache and venue catalog, so a seat layout visible in staging may not exist in production yet. When triaging rendering tickets, first confirm which environment the customer hit, then compare against these settings.

service settings:
[istael]
team = gilath
access_code = ac_468cdf
owner = casdor.gilox
host = istael.kelviforge.internal
port = 5432
peer = quenwyn.braskworks.corp
salt = 6678df32
pin = 7400

Hi team,

Before I hand off the 3.2 release, please note the humidity sensor drift reported on Verdana controllers in the Elmbrook trial site. Drift exceeds 4% after roughly ten days of continuous operation; firmware 3.2.1 adds an automatic recalibration cycle every 72 hours. Support should advise growers to install 3.2.1 and trigger a manual recalibration once. The hotfix bundle must be verified before distribution, so I'm including the signing key used for the 3.2.1 packages below.

release key, fahof-yagap: bky3_m5d